Cranberry Almond Scones

  • Total Time: 35 minutes
  • Yield: 8 scones 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, cold and cubed
  • 1/2 cup dried cranberries
  • 1/2 cup sliced almonds
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. In a large bowl, mix fl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t.
  3. Add cold butter and mix until crumbly.
  4. Stir in cranberries and almonds.
  5. In another bowl, whisk cream, egg, and vanilla.
  6. Combine wet and dry ingredients until just mixed.
  7. Turn dough onto a floured surface and shape into a circle.
  8. Cut into wedges and place on a baking sheet.
  9. Bake for 15-20 minutes until golden.
  10. Let cool before serving.

Notes

  • Store in an airtight container.
  • Best served fresh.
  • Can substitute cranberries with blueberries.
